Understanding Anura Interlocking Block Systems and Their Applications
Anura interlocking blocks represent a specialized category of concrete masonry units engineered for structural retaining wall applications. These blocks feature a unique interlocking design that eliminates the need for mortar during installation, creating stable walls through mechanical connection and gravity retention principles.
The block material consists of high-density concrete manufactured to meet specific compressive strength requirements. Each unit includes integrated alignment features that facilitate proper placement and ensure structural integrity throughout the installation process. Common applications include residential retaining walls, commercial landscaping projects, erosion control structures, and terraced garden installations.
Anura block specifications typically define dimensions, weight classifications, and load-bearing capacities. Standard units measure approximately 16 inches in length, 12 inches in depth, and 8 inches in height, though dimensions may vary depending on manufacturer specifications and project requirements. The interlocking mechanism provides lateral stability while allowing for vertical alignment adjustments during construction.
Primary Factors That Influence Anura Block Pricing and Project Costs
Multiple variables affect the overall cost structure when purchasing anura concrete blocks for construction projects. Block material composition represents a significant pricing factor, as manufacturers use varying concrete mix designs, aggregate types, and reinforcement methods that influence unit strength and durability characteristics.
Production volume and regional manufacturing capacity directly impact anura block cost structures. Areas with local concrete block production facilities typically experience lower transportation expenses compared to regions requiring long-distance shipping. Seasonal demand fluctuations may also affect pricing, with peak construction periods potentially resulting in higher unit costs or extended delivery timeframes.
Project scale considerations play a substantial role in determining final expenses. Bulk purchases for large retaining wall installations often qualify for volume discounts, while smaller residential projects may incur higher per-unit pricing. Additional cost factors include block finish options, color treatments, specialized corner units, and cap blocks designed for wall completion.
Site preparation requirements and installation complexity contribute to total project costs beyond block material expenses. Properties with challenging terrain, poor soil conditions, or limited equipment access may require additional excavation, base preparation, or drainage installation work that increases overall investment levels.
Anura Block Specifications and Qualification Requirements for Installation
Proper anura block installation requires adherence to specific engineering guidelines and construction standards. Most jurisdictions mandate compliance with local building codes that govern retaining wall height limitations, setback requirements, and structural engineering specifications for walls exceeding certain dimensions.
Qualification considerations for installation projects depend on wall height and complexity. Residential walls below four feet in height may qualify for homeowner installation without professional engineering review in some areas, while taller structures typically require licensed contractor involvement and structural engineering certification. Property owners should verify local permitting requirements before beginning construction activities.
Soil analysis and drainage planning represent critical qualification factors for anura block retaining walls. Sites with expansive clay soils, high water tables, or significant slope angles may require specialized foundation preparation and drainage systems to ensure long-term structural stability. Geotechnical evaluation helps determine appropriate base depth, compaction requirements, and reinforcement specifications.
Installation eligibility may also depend on property line proximity, utility locations, and easement restrictions. Underground utility marking and clearance verification protect against construction conflicts, while property boundary surveys ensure compliance with setback regulations and prevent encroachment issues.
How Providers Calculate Anura Block Pricing Models and Payment Structures
Suppliers and contractors utilize various pricing models when providing anura block products and installation services. Material-only pricing structures typically calculate costs on a per-block basis, with quotes reflecting unit prices multiplied by total quantity requirements plus delivery charges. Anchor Wall Systems and similar manufacturers often provide pricing through authorized dealer networks rather than direct consumer sales.
Bundled pricing models combine material costs with installation services, offering comprehensive project quotes that include excavation, base preparation, block placement, and finishing work. These structures may present fixed-price contracts for defined project scopes or time-and-materials arrangements that bill actual labor hours and material consumption.
Some providers offer tiered pricing based on project complexity classifications. Simple straight-wall installations typically qualify for standard rates, while projects requiring curves, terracing, or integrated stairway features may incur premium pricing due to increased labor requirements and specialized cutting needs.
Payment structures vary among providers, with common arrangements including deposit requirements, progress-based installments, and completion payments. Material suppliers may require upfront payment or offer net-30 terms for established contractor accounts, while installation contractors typically request deposits ranging from 10 to 30 percent of total project value.
Financing options through third-party lenders occasionally supplement traditional payment methods for larger residential projects. Home Depot and similar retailers sometimes facilitate consumer financing programs for building material purchases, though terms and availability depend on creditworthiness and project scope.

Benefits and Potential Limitations of Anura Block Retaining Wall Systems
Anura interlocking blocks provide several advantages for retaining wall applications. The mortarless installation process reduces construction time compared to traditional masonry methods, while the mechanical interlocking design creates structural stability without specialized bonding materials. Modular units facilitate repairs and modifications, as individual blocks can be removed and replaced without dismantling entire wall sections.
Design flexibility represents another benefit, as interlocking block systems accommodate curves, terraces, and integrated features such as planters or lighting elements. The variety of available finishes and color options enables aesthetic customization that complements surrounding landscape designs.
Durability characteristics include resistance to freeze-thaw cycles, minimal maintenance requirements, and long service life when properly installed with adequate drainage systems. Quality concrete blocks maintain structural integrity and appearance for decades under normal environmental conditions.
Potential limitations include height restrictions governed by engineering principles and local building codes. Walls exceeding specific heights may require professional engineering design, geogrid reinforcement, or alternative construction methods. The weight of concrete blocks necessitates proper base preparation and compaction to prevent settlement issues.
Installation complexity increases with wall height and site conditions. Properties with limited equipment access may encounter challenges during material delivery and placement activities. Poor drainage planning can compromise wall performance regardless of block quality, emphasizing the importance of proper water management systems.
Cost considerations may position interlocking blocks at higher price points compared to some alternative retaining wall methods, though long-term durability and minimal maintenance requirements often justify initial investment levels. Project-specific factors determine whether anura block systems represent optimal solutions for particular applications.
